WebMay 23, 2024 · Once you pull out all the parts, remove grease buildup from the body (Photo 10). Remove stubborn grease film with an oven or grill cleaner (Photo 11). Clean the viewing glass with a glass cleaner. Dislodge buildup from the cooking grate with a wire brush or the special grill cleaning brush shown in Photo 12. When connecting … merrill shum md whittier caWebJun 30, 2006 · Place the glassware in a warm concentrated aqueous solution of Alconox, or other detergent, and let it sit for several minutes. Scrub. Be sure that your brush is in good shape before scrubbing (not rusty, bristles are not matted down); replace it if necessary. Rinse thoroughly with tap water and give a final rinse with DI water. how secure is a bluetooth connectionWebGlass Difficulty Average time 5 min Cost £ £ £ £ £ Step 1: Clean the area to be glued The area to be repaired must be clean, dry and free from dust, grease and any other contamination. Wipe away any grease from the glass joints with a solvent like acetone which can be used to help remove the … how secured credit cards rebuild creditWebMay 7, 2024 · Steps to disposing of broken glass safely. Protect yourself with appropriate footwear and gloves. Seal glass in a box, plastic bags or wrap it in several sheets of newspaper. Tape up any cracked glass such as mirrors, dinner plates, or drinking glasses to prevent it shattering. Break down larger glass objects. how secured sba
